According to my nutritional studies, B12 is found most significantly in animal protein foods: meat, especially organ meats, oily fish, crabs, oysters, egg yolks, and milk products, especially yogurt. Also tempeh and sprouts (including wheat grass) contain some B12, but it is suggested that some people consuming a strict vegan diet will want to supplement. B12 is also naturally manufactured by healthy intestinal bacteria.
Having said that, anytime grains are sprouted, the nutritional value of that grain increases dramatically. Sprouts along with other vegetable and fruits are a wonderful way to support good metabolism and all around good health.
So to answer your question more pointedly, wheat grass juice does contain some B12. It may be enough for you or it may not. You don't need to consume all that much unless you're pregnant, lactating, a growing child or infant or sick. It does help with fatique and other health-related problems too. Wheat grass juice is more commonly known, I believe, for it's cholorophyll, as an antioxidant (anti-aging, anti-cancer, anti-disease).
